    Action Torque

    If the Stock is not bedded or does not have pillars use 30 inch pounds on the Front screw and 25 on the Rear. if the stock has had Pillars installed then the normal is 60 inch pounds both. If the stock is just Wood then when you are not using it loosen the screws, but remember to tighten them before use.
